Rewrite a rational expression by factoring to reveal holes and vertical asymptotes

Problem

Factor and simplify \((x^2~-~1)/(x~-~1)\). State the retained restriction, hole, and any vertical asymptote.

Big Picture

What this problem is really about

Factor both parts of a rational expression before classifying its discontinuities. A denominator factor that cancels leaves its original input excluded but makes the discontinuity removable, so the reduced formula locates the missing point. A denominator factor that remains would instead control a vertical asymptote; if none remains, there is no such asymptote.
